0473 The impact on treatment adherence of adding a bedpartner to CBT-I: preliminary findings from a randomised controlled trial (Project REST)

Abstract Introduction Cognitive Behavioural Therapy for Insomnia (CBT-I) includes often difficult-to-implement behavioural change, and this can result in poor adherence to treatment recommendations. In other CBTs, adding a significant “individual” therapy increases adherence. Here, we report preliminary findings from randomised controlled trial (RCT) of newly developed partner-assisted CBT-I. Methods 117 adults with DSM-5 Disorder (age M±SD=47.9±15.3yrs; 73F) their live-in partners participated single-blind parallel RCT. They were assigned 1:1:1 7wk individual CBT-I (Ind-CBTI), (PA-CBTI), or sleep management control (CTRL) conditions. Participants completed daily diary throughout the intervention.
